The extended weekend will kick off with a bang as the Chicago Fire host the San Jose Earthquakes in MLS action. This is the first of two matches that will be featured on national television on Friday night.
Chicago looks to find three points at home after a disappointing season so far. The Fire currently sit in last place in the Eastern Conference with 11 points. They are probably happy its July as the Summer transfer window will arrive shortly.
San Jose have a chance to steal points on the road and have 22 points in a tight Western Conference. Only five points separate third and eighth place.
